Research Associate in Mechanical and Aerospace Engineering

We are currently seeking a Post-Doctoral Research Associate to work in the Department of Mechanical and Aerospace Engineering at the School of Engineering and Applied Science, University of Virginia with Professor Patrick Hopkins. We are seeking a qualified candidate with expertise in the research and development of pump-probe thermal metrologies and IR metrologies. Qualifications: A Ph.D. degree in Mechanical Engineering, Materials Science, Physics or a related field is required by the start date. Candidates must have experience with pump-probe thermoreflectance systems to measure the thermal properties of materials and background in near field radiative heat transfer, and must have evidence of publications in this field. The postdoctoral position will be working on the development of thermal and optical property measurement systems at both temperature spanning from room temperature up through ultrahigh temperatures. The candidate must be able to work in team environment, mentor graduate students, lead new research initiatives and meet project goal deadlines/reports. Application Procedure: Apply online and attach a curriculum vitae, cover letter, and contact information for three references. Please note that multiple documents can be uploaded in the CV box. Application Deadline: Review of applications will begin on September 25, 2025, and the posting will remain open until filled. The University will perform background checks on all new hires prior to employment. This is a one-year appointment; however, the appointment may be renewed for additional one-year terms, contingent upon available funding and satisfactory performance.
